The Best Race Day Suits and Accompaniments for Men

Even though a complete men’s suit is ideal and recommended, it is not always the norm. Modern race day outfits lean towards a relaxed silhouette and smart casual ensembles more than ever. But no, it must not be too casual. As far as we know, horse race championships are often high-profile events. An opportunity to network and strike deals, and not just for leisure (and perhaps place huge bets). 


In fact, highly prestigious race course events like the Grand Ascot demand nothing short of upper-class dressing. Think of a formal gentleman's garb - morning suits, waistcoats, or blazers, and matching trousers; an eye-catching accessory here and there to distinguish your look. At such high-profile gatherings, formal dress code is not negotiable - especially in certain stands. 


So let's be more specific. A well-tailored suit with a good fit puts you ahead of the pack. Smart race day suits for men will get a nod and a shake at any horse race event. Smart lightweight suits - such as those of cotton or wool-linen blends - can keep you cool in the warm seasons. Avoid silk, satin, or any shiny fabric. Choose noble and timeless colours like gray, navy blue, or beige. For a more modern look, you may opt for suit colours like pastel pink or blue, particularly during spring and summer. If you don't mind wearing bright colours, a cream suit will make a bolder statement. 


Pair your suit with a neat, well-ironed shirt - it could be pristine white, light pink, or light blue. Perfect the smart look with a necktie in a complementary colour to the shirt or suit. Or in alternative, pick a tie with subtle patterns like tiny dots or faded stripes. A brightly coloured knitted tie will draw sharp attention to you, if you so desire. A slim-fit suit with check patterns will equally look gorgeous; pick a background colour that nicely complements your skin tone. Add a pristine white shirt, and a slim tie in a complementary colour to one colour on your check suit to look dashing.


Wool and tweed suits are cosy and warm options for cold season race events. You will need all the warmth during autumn and winter. Like during the Cheltenham festival for instance. At the very best, a tweed suit will absolutely nail it. Tweed suits are formal, stylish and warm; they give you a stately silhouette that marries the historic with the modern without looking out of place. Tweed suits of tan or navy blue colour are classics, though there are a whole range of colour options and patterns to choose from. You might go for light blue tweed if bright colours appeal to you. Again, patterns like check and herringbone on tweed are favourites. Consider taking an overcoat with you to handle the chills when it gets really cold. Plan to warm up your hands and neck; a scarf/shawl and gloves will do the trick.

More Race Day Outfits - How To Dress in a Blazer 

Another fun option to swap for a complete race day suit is a well-fitted blazer. Ensure it is of a high-quality fabric and comfortable. Pair it with a trim pair of trousers or chinos. A well-tailored blazer in classic colours like black, navy blue, or gray colour is just perfect. If lively colours agree with your taste, you can try a red, burgundy, blue, or green blazer. It's not a bad idea to experiment with colours that match your personality, so long as they turn out looking cute. A blazer with check patterns looks dapper as well. 

But imbibe this simple rule - match a brightly coloured blazer with dark coloured trousers, and the other way round. Finally, wear a collared shirt for a stand-out appearance.

Choice Accessories for the Horse Races  

To add extra sophistication and poise to your appearance, you should incorporate some key accessories into your race day suit. The right accessories - just enough of them and no more - can elevate the most ordinary outfits.

  • It begins with well-polished leather shoes. Brown or black Brogues or Oxfords are excellent, with a matching leather belt. Elegant loafers can make the cut. 

  • Select a pair of quality socks to go with your shoes. Exposing your feet will look tasteless for such an occasion; especially while you are wearing a striking outfit. 

  • Add a pocket square in a contrasting colour to look chic. Small but powerful enough to light up your appearance.  

  • Sunglasses are an elegant addition. You will need them to shield your eyes on a sunny day. 

  • A cute watch to check your time is in order. It is a subtle way to highlight your masculinity. 

  • Cufflinks worn with your shirt (if possible) will give you a polished and confident look. They separate men from the boys. To look spotless and sleek, wear silver or gold cufflinks. 

  • Style should never obscure comfort. So for cold days, bring along gloves and a scarf to warm you up.
